Head-On Crashes — The Most Catastrophic Collisions on Boca Raton Roads
A head-on collision occurs when two vehicles traveling in opposite directions strike each other front-to-front. Because both vehicles contribute their full speed to the impact, the destructive force is far greater than any other crash type. Two cars each traveling at 45 mph do not create a 45 mph crash — they create a collision equivalent to hitting an immovable wall at the combined speed of 90 mph.
Head-on crashes in Boca Raton most commonly occur on undivided two-lane roads when a driver crosses the center line — on Military Trail, Lyons Road, Clint Moore Road, and the many two-lane connectors throughout western Boca Raton and the surrounding area. They also occur on I-95 ramps and divided highways when wrong-way drivers enter against traffic — a growing crisis in Palm Beach County linked almost exclusively to intoxicated drivers.
The leading causes are impaired driving, drowsy driving, distraction, and improper passing. What Causes Head-On Collisions in Boca Raton?
Head-on crashes are almost never accidents — they result from specific driver failures that create liability.
Impaired Driving (DUI)
Alcohol and drug impairment is the leading cause of wrong-way crashes and center-line crossings. DUI head-on crashes are the most criminally and civilly severe — punitive damages may be available in addition to full compensation.
Distracted Driving
A driver who is texting or using a phone can gradually drift across the center line without awareness. At highway speeds, correcting in time is often impossible once the opposing driver is spotted.
Drowsy / Fatigued Driving
Microsleep events cause complete loss of vehicle control for several seconds — long enough to cross into opposing traffic. Drowsy driving causes thousands of deaths annually and is as dangerous as DUI.
Wrong-Way / Confused Driver
Unfamiliarity with local roads, confusing interchange signs, and GPS errors cause drivers — especially tourists in Boca Raton — to enter divided roads or I-95 ramps in the wrong direction.
Unsafe Overtaking / Passing
Attempting to pass another vehicle on an undivided road requires accurate judgment of oncoming traffic speed. Misjudging the gap results in a head-on crash at the combined speed of both vehicles.
Medical Emergency at the Wheel
Sudden cardiac events, stroke, seizures, and loss of consciousness can cause a driver to lose vehicle control without warning. Other parties — employers, vehicle owners — may share liability in these cases.

Steps That Protect Your Claim
Call 911 — Get Emergency Help Immediately
Head-on crashes cause severe injuries. Request emergency medical services immediately. Get a police report at the scene documenting the crash direction and initial fault assessment.
Preserve the Vehicles
Do NOT allow either vehicle to be moved, scrapped, or repaired before an attorney inspects it. The vehicle's Event Data Recorder (EDR/black box) contains pre-crash speed, braking, and steering data — critical evidence.
Request Toxicology Testing
If you suspect the other driver was impaired, tell law enforcement immediately. A DUI determination significantly strengthens your case and may entitle your family to punitive damages.
Document Skid Marks and Road Evidence
Skid mark length and direction establish pre-impact speed and which lane the at-fault driver was in. Photograph this evidence immediately — it is cleaned or fades quickly.
Seek Immediate Medical Care
Internal injuries and TBI from head-on crashes may not show immediate symptoms. Go to the ER. Even apparent minor injuries in a head-on crash deserve full emergency evaluation.
